Khalid ibn al-Walid

Japanese: ハーリド・ブン・アルワリード(英語表記)Khālid b.al‐Walīd
Khalid ibn al-Walid
?‐642
A military man from the early Islamic period who was praised as the "Sword of God." He was initially hostile to Islam, but in 629 he came to Medina and converted. In 633, after putting down the various rebellions (Ridda) that followed the death of Muhammad, he marched into Iraq and then fought in Syria. In 636, he defeated the Byzantine army at the Battle of Yarmouk, solidifying the Arab conquest of Syria. However, he came into conflict with the second caliph, Umar I, and retired to Hims (Homs) after this battle. [Hanada Uaki]
